Невозможно отобразить URL-запрос AJAX в файл .java - PullRequest
0 голосов
/ 10 мая 2019

Я создал один модальный бутстрап на index.jsp.Когда я нажимаю кнопку «Сохранить», я перемещаю свой контроллер из файла .jsp в файл .js, где я записал requestToChangePassword() в файл .js.Теперь мой вопрос заключается в том, что из этой функции я хочу сделать ajax запрос вызова, чтобы я мог войти в один из файлов .java и продолжить.

Я написал вызов ajax, как показано в следующем коде:.js file:

ajaxCallFunctionget("../view/passwordChangeRequest",data,handlePasswordChangeHandler,"text", true);

В java-файле я написал:

@Controller
public class UserGridAjaxController {

    static Logger log = Logger.getLogger( UserGridAjaxController.class.getName() );

   @RequestMapping(value = "/passwordChangeRequest", method = RequestMethod.GET)
   @ResponseBody
   public String passwordChangeRequest( /*@RequestParam("userNameForEdit")String userNameForEdit,*/HttpServletResponse response )
   {
      log.debug( "In passwordChangeRequest() method of class " + getClass().getName() );
      System.out.println( "In passwordChangeRequest() method of class !!!" );
      String result = "";
      //result = delegate.deleteUser(userNameForEdit);
      return result;
   }
}

Когда я нажимаю ajax-запрос, в браузере появляется следующее исключение.

VM230jquery.js: 4 GET http://localhost:8080/view/passwordChangeRequest?fromDate=05102019&_=1557482141385 404 (не найдено)

Hi I have created small project and shared proect on GitHub Please check and let me know where I am doing wrong.
...